What is a 400 watt solar panel?

A 400-watt solar panel is a type of photovoltaic panel that generates 400 watts of power under optimal conditions. It is designed to capture sunlight and convert it into usable electricity, typically for off-grid and grid-tied solar systems. The solar panel wattage sizes help determine the amount of energy a panel can produce.

Can a 400W solar panel run a refrigerator?

A 400W solar panel can generate approximately 1.6 kWh per day under optimal sunlight conditions (around 4 hours of sunlight). The actual output can vary based on location, time of year, and weather conditions. Can I run a refrigerator with a 400W solar panel? Yes, a 400W solar panel can run a small to medium-sized refrigerator.
